MeasureMint lets home cooks and small catering teams resize ingredient lists by servings, pan dimensions, or batch weight. Most tickets involve rounding questions (we round to practical kitchen measures by default) or unit-conversion confusion between metric and imperial modes. The scaling engine never alters cooking times automatically, which surprises some users, so point them to the Times & Temperatures help article. If you hit a conversion result that looks genuinely wrong, send the recipe details to the product team.

escalation mailbox, bagef-bagag: oliax.drumir.jorath@crelvolabs.test

## Authentication

The Chronomat chip reader uploads split times to the RaceSpine ingest service after each checkpoint. Requests are authenticated per-device; the reader reads its credential from `/etc/chronomat/auth.conf` at boot. For bench testing before Saturday's dry run, configure the reader with the key below.

gateway credential: zpat7_wu4aBVX

**Handover: metrics sidecar (Pipewren)**

Hey — quick brain dump before I'm out. Pipewren is the aggregation sidecar running next to every checkout pod. It's been stable except for the flush-interval hiccup last Tuesday; I bumped the buffer and it's been quiet since. If memory climbs past the alert threshold, just restart the sidecar, not the main container — the pod tolerates it fine. Everything you'd need to tweak lives in one place, reproduced here for convenience.

config for kadug-yahop:
quenwyn:
  pin: 2459
  metrics_host: metrics.quenwyn.lumicsys.internal
  tenant: julax
  seal: seal_0d5ead96